Merge branch 'for-linus' of git://git.infradead.org/users/vkoul/slave-dma
Pull slave-dma updates from Vinod Koul: - new driver for BCM2835 used in R-pi - new driver for MOXA ART - dma_get_any_slave_channel API for DT based systems - minor fixes and updates spread acrooss driver [ The fsl-ssi dual fifo mode support addition clashed badly with the other changes to fsl-ssi that came in through the sound merge. I did a very rough cut at fixing up the conflict, but Nicolin Chen (author of both sides) will need to verify and check things ] * 'for-linus' of git://git.infradead.org/users/vkoul/slave-dma: (36 commits) dmaengine: mmp_pdma: fix mismerge dma: pl08x: Export pl08x_filter_id acpi-dma: align documentation with kernel-doc format dma: fix vchan_cookie_complete() debug print DMA: dmatest: extend the "device" module parameter to 32 characters drivers/dma: fix error return code dma: omap: Set debug level to debugging messages dmaengine: fix kernel-doc style typos for few comments dma: tegra: add support for Tegra148/124 dma: dw: use %pad instead of casting dma_addr_t dma: dw: join split up messages dma: dw: fix style of multiline comment dmaengine: k3dma: fix sparse warnings dma: pl330: Use dma_get_slave_channel() in the of xlate callback dma: pl330: Differentiate between submitted and issued descriptors dmaengine: sirf: Add device_slave_caps interface DMA: Freescale: change BWC from 256 bytes to 1024 bytes dmaengine: Add MOXA ART DMA engine driver dmaengine: Add DMA_PRIVATE to BCM2835 driver dma: imx-sdma: Assign a default script number for ROM firmware cases ...
